我是python编程的新手,在我要完成的项目中需要一些帮助。
因此,我设法从网站上抓取了一些我需要的数据,并将它们存储到csv文件中。我现在要做的是将它们投影/打印在一张表上。
但是,有一些规则: 1)我希望表格像每页25行(每行1数据)并填满整个屏幕。如果我要投影/打印的数据超过25行,将创建一个新页面并存储下一个数据,依此类推。我获取的数据并非每次都是特定的。有时可能是10数据= 1页/表,每行10行,而其他时间可能是70数据= 3页/表,即每行25 + 25 + 20行。 2)然后我想自动循环浏览页面/表格
这甚至可以用python制作吗? 另外,是否可以将其作为应用程序进行制作,或者例如通过Django使其更易于作为网站应用程序制作?
我很乐意向我指出一些指导方针的人,我真的迷失了。 我会很高兴获得我所能获得的一切帮助。 预先感谢
答案 0 :(得分:0)
因此,您将需要使用名为pagination
的东西。 Django绝对支持此功能,但要提供完整的工作答案并不容易。相反,这是一个入门的示例,也许您可以从此处提出更多问题:
https://simpleisbetterthancomplex.com/tutorial/2016/08/03/how-to-paginate-with-django.html